Trigonometry - cosine rule


Consider triangles in which two sides and the included angle are known.

The cosine rule is an extension of Pythagoras' Theorem to triangles that are not right angled.
 

The length of the third side of the triangle can be found.




The rule can be rearranged in a form suitable for calculating an angle when the three sides are known.
